Jesse Plemons is Plutarch Heavensbee in 'The Hunger Games: Sunrise on the Reaping'

Jesse Plemons volunteers as tribute.

The actor has been cast to play Plutarch Heavensbee in the upcoming film "The Hunger Games: Sunrise on the Reaping."

It's the movie adaptation of the new "Hunger Games" prequel novel by Suzanne Collins, which was released March 18.

The character Plutarch previously appeared in "The Hunger Games: Catching Fire" and the two "Mockingjay" films as Head Gamemaker of The Hunger Games and also as a leader of the rebellion.

He was played by the late Philip Seymour Hoffman in those films, the last "Mockingjay" film being Hoffman's final film role.

Plemons and Hoffman worked together on the 2012 film "The Master," where Plemons played Hoffman's son.

In the novel "The Hunger Games: Sunrise on the Reaping," a young Plutarch serves as a cameraman who captures the reaping of the tributes in District 12.

The new prequel film will begin filming in July. Francis Lawrence will direct the movie, which revisits the world of Panem 24 years before the events of the original "Hunger Games" story.

Plemons joins the previously announced cast of Joseph Zada, Whitney Peak and Mckenna Grace.

"The Hunger Games: Sunrise on the Reaping" will release in theaters Nov. 20, 2026.
